Saving Your Spreadsheets

As with any application software that you use, you need to periodically save your work. And Calc is no different; you need to save your spreadsheets, otherwise you take the chance of losing the information that you've entered into the various cells.

To Save Your Calc Spreadsheet

1.
Click the Save button on the Function toolbar. The Save As dialog box opens (see Figure 2.6).
Figure 2.6. The Save As dialog box allows you to name your spreadsheet file and choose a location to save it.
